Quite simply, you will need to file a court case for paternity, which will address all of the issues you raise. Once that case is completed, you will then have orders to control the issues you talk about - if the order is properly drafted.
Quite simply, find an experienced family law attorney who you feel comfortable with, and hire that person to handle all of the problems and details associated with such a case.
